Bentley Supplies Cushions For Royal Coronation

To celebrate the coronation of King Charles III, luxury automaker Bentley has produced a limited series of bespoke cabin cushions.

The cushions will remain with Bentley’s press cars for a time and are not available for purchase.

A team of workers based at Bentley’s Dream Factory in Crewe, England used a combination of craftsmanship and cutting-edge technology to digitize the special Coronation Emblem before creating each bespoke cushion by hand. Each cushion took over three hours to produce.

The color combinations for the cushions have been matched to the individual specifications of two Bentayga EWBs and two Bentayga Hybrids, and one other highly bespoke Bentley, in time for this weekend’s coronation celebrations.

The colors of the cushions include Cricketball, Cumbrian Green, Imperial Blue and Saddle, utilizing 1.4mm thick leather with accent piping of Beluga, Porpoise, Newmarket Tan and Imperial Blue respectively. 

Contrasting the leather, the emblems have been sewn in black, white, red and blue thread. The size and shape of the cushions have been modeled from the cushions of the 1958 S1 Continental Flying Spur in Bentley’s Heritage Collection.
